3840x5121 cb792c2f1deebf3954c797002101666fb8101997eb1978a6

3840x5121 cb792c2f1deebf3954c797002101666fb8101997eb1978a6

27 views

3840 × 5121 — JPEG 1.8 MB

Uploaded 1 year ago

No description provided.